Julian McCullough: Maybe I'm a Man
Stand-up special topics include Julian's free-spirited parents, his itinerant childhood, first jobs, and first loves.
2018-06-08 | 45 minutes
Plot Summary
Comic Julian McCullough hits the stage in Venice, California to discuss how Prince caused him to question his sexuality, why the people of Philadelphia really love Rocky Balboa, and why he relates to "The Baby-Sitters Club" books.
